I arrived at Candle Lake to find that the multiband dipole had broken.  I
decided to put up a TH3 beam on a 30' TV tower to improve the performance. 
Unfortunately, the beam seems to have a problem so after all that work I had to
go back to the multiband dipole after I fixed it.
The morning the contest was to begin there was a major storm that took out the
power.  I started the contest running on battery power.  Eventually the power
returned and I was able to resume normal operations.  A lot of family visitors
kept stopping by for a chat and a drink, which meant I had to stop contesting
and socialize.  Next year with the beam fixed and a bit more focus on
contesting I should be able to at least double my QSO score.
